// - If you define STBI_MAX_DIMENSIONS, stb_image will reject images greater
|
||||
// than that size (in either width or height) without further processing.
|
||||
// This is to let programs in the wild set an upper bound to prevent
|
||||
// denial-of-service attacks on untrusted data, as one could generate a
|
||||
// valid image of gigantic dimensions and force stb_image to allocate a
|
||||
// huge block of memory and spend disproportionate time decoding it. By
|
||||
// default this is set to (1 << 24), which is 16777216, but that's still
|
||||
// very big.
